The Indian Institute of Technology Roorkee (IIT Roorkee) is one of India’s most prestigious engineering and research institutions, and admission to its undergraduate (UG) and postgraduate (PG) programs is highly competitive. IIT Roorkee Cutoff 2024 refers to the minimum ranks required for admission to various B.Tech programs offered by the institute, determined through the Joint Seat Allocation Authority (JoSAA) counseling process based on JEE Advanced 2024 results. The cutoffs vary by category (General, OBC-NCL, SC, ST, and EWS) and are set for each program across multiple rounds of counseling. The counseling process includes registration on the JoSAA portal, filling and locking of preferred choices, seat allotment based on ranks, document verification, fee payment, and reporting to IIT Roorkee for admission. The cutoffs fluctuate in each round, and it is crucial for candidates to stay updated on the official IIT Roorkee and JoSAA websites for the latest information.

IIT Roorkee Counselling Process 2025
The counseling process for IIT Roorkee admissions is conducted through centralized systems:
For UG Programs:
- Registration: Candidates who qualify JEE Advanced must register for JoSAA (Joint Seat Allocation Authority) counseling.
- Choice Filling: Candidates list their preferred courses and institutes.
- Seat Allocation: Based on JEE Advanced rank, category, and preferences, seats are allocated in multiple rounds.
- Document Verification: Candidates must verify their documents online or at reporting centers.
- Seat Acceptance and Fee Payment: Upon seat allocation, candidates must accept the seat and pay the requisite fees.
- Reporting to the Institute: Candidates report to IIT Roorkee for admission formalities.
For PG Programs:
- GATE Qualification: Candidates must qualify for GATE in the relevant discipline.
- Application to IIT Roorkee: Candidates apply to IIT Roorkee's PG programs through the institute's admission portal.
- COAP Registration: Candidates must register with the Common Offer Acceptance Portal (COAP) to view and accept offers.
- Offer Acceptance: Through COAP, candidates accept offers from IIT Roorkee.
Admission Formalities
: Candidates complete admission by submitting documents and paying fees.

Which exams are used as cutoff criteria at IIT Roorkee?
For UG programs, IIT Roorkee considers JEE Advanced ranks. For PG programs like M.Tech, M.Arch, and M.U.R.P., GATE scores are used. Other programs may consider exams like JAM for M.Sc. and CAT for MBA admissions.
